TitleGreat Eastern Railway: component of plan
DescriptionRailways. 1. Construction of a junction line between the Ely and Norwich main line and the Ely and Peterborough line, in the parishes of Ely Trinity and Ely St Mary. 2. Improvement and diversion of the March and Wisbech Railway at March. 3. Improvement and diversion of the March and Wisbech Railway at March. 4.Construction of new junction lines between the March and Spalding, March and Wisbech, and Ely and Peterborough Branch Railway at March. Passing through the following parishes: Ely Trinity and Ely St Mary (county Cambridgeshire). 2,3 and 4. March in the parish of Doddington (county Cambridgeshire). Comprising: Plans and sections. 19 sheets. each 22" x 30". (2 copies). Book of reference. Printed summary of bill. 3 Ordnance Survey maps. scale 1" to 1 mile. Scales: 1. Plans and sections: Horizontal 3 chains (66 yards) to 1 inch. Vertical 30 feet to 1 inch. 2,3 and 4. Plans and sections: Horizontal 2 chains (44 yards) to 1 inch. Vertical 20 feet to 1 inch. Engineers: 1,2,3,4 Alfred A Langley.
Date30 November 1881
